摘要
The dynamic response of magnetization under a rapidly varying applied field was analyzed using the Landau-Lifshitz equation. The computed angular dependence of the lower bound of the dynamic switching field is found to be less than the static limit and, moreover, it is asymmetric with respect to 45 degrees deflection of the applied field. Oscillatory switching occurs between the dynamic and static thresholds. The width of the reversal bands depends on the damping rate and rise time of the field.
